SEI(Stackpole Elec) FRC2010JT1R80 is a FRC2010JT1R80 from SEI(Stackpole Elec), part of the Chip Resistor - Surface Mount. It is designed for 750mW Thick Film Resistors ±5% ±600ppm/℃ 1.8Ω 2010 Chip Resistor - Surface Mount ROHS. This product comes in a 2010 package and is sold as Tape & Reel (TR). Key features include:
- Power(Watts): 750mW
- Type: Thick Film Resistors
- Tolerance: ±5%
- Temperature Coefficient: ±600ppm/℃
- Resistance: 1.8Ω
- Operating Temperature Range: -55℃~+155℃
Additional details: This product is environmentally friendly, does not contain a battery, and weighs approximately 0.05 grams.
